Output 689c865252d5141bac3ab23a8ac628b120e77c104cfba87f1dfb118a2fc3d32d:5

value
398369
script pubkey
OP_0 OP_PUSHBYTES_20 ab8fe7b78af1a5957bd68fbd5d7e7a45f81eb24a
address
bc1q4w870du27xje277k37746ln6ghupavj2hg8q3q
transaction
689c865252d5141bac3ab23a8ac628b120e77c104cfba87f1dfb118a2fc3d32d
confirmations
138874
spent
true